Kurt@OpenLDAP.org wrote:
> ( 1.3.6.1.4.1.453.16.2.188 NAME 'authTimestamp'
> DESC 'last successful authentication using any method/mech'
> EQUALITY generalizedTimeMatch
> ORDERING generalizedTimeOrderingMatch
> SYNTAX 1.3.6.1.4.1.1466.115.121.1.24
> SINGLE-VALUE NO-USER-MODIFICATION USAGE dsaOperation )
>
> And we use this attribute in our configuration object to enable/disable =
> (default disabled).
>
> ( 1.3.6.1.4.1.453.16.2.189 NAME 'authTimestamps'
> DESC 'enable recording of last successful authentication using =
> any method/mech'
> EQUALITY booleanMatch
> SYNTAX 1.3.6.1.4.1.1466.115.121.1.7
> SINGLE-VALUE USAGE dsaOperation )
Hmm, isn't NAME of the second a little bit confusing since it sounds like just
the plural of the first?
